A comprehensive, first-person guide to optimizing your Shopify store for search engines and driving organic traffic.
Welcome, fellow merchant! If you’re running a Shopify store, you already know the power of a great product and a seamless shopping experience. But what good is a fantastic store if no one can find it? That’s where Search Engine Optimization (SEO) comes in, and as we look towards 2025, it’s more critical than ever.
I’ve spent years navigating the ever-evolving landscape of e-commerce, and one constant truth remains: organic traffic is the lifeblood of sustainable online growth. Relying solely on paid ads can be a costly treadmill. SEO, on the other hand, builds an asset that pays dividends over time.
Why is 2025 a crucial year for e-commerce SEO? Search engines are getting smarter, user expectations are higher, and competition is fiercer. What worked last year might not be enough next year. This guide is my personal checklist, refined through experience, to help you not just survive but thrive.
Let’s start with the absolute bedrock of any successful SEO strategy: Keyword Research. This isn’t just about finding popular terms; it’s about understanding what your potential customers are typing into search engines when they’re looking for products like yours. I use tools like Ahrefs, SEMrush, or even Google’s Keyword Planner to uncover high-volume, relevant keywords.
Beyond just volume, I always focus on search intent. Are people looking to buy (transactional keywords like ‘buy [product name] online’)? Are they researching (informational keywords like ‘best [product type] for beginners’)? Tailoring your content to match intent is crucial for attracting the right audience.
Once you have your keywords, it’s time for On-Page Optimization. This is where you tell search engines exactly what your pages are about. For product pages, I ensure the primary keyword is naturally included in the product title, description, and even the URL.
Your Title Tags and Meta Descriptions are your store’s storefront in search results. I craft compelling, keyword-rich titles (under 60 characters) and enticing meta descriptions (under 160 characters) that encourage clicks. Think of them as mini-advertisements for your page.
Product descriptions are often overlooked, but they’re a goldmine for SEO. I never just copy-paste manufacturer descriptions. Instead, I write unique, detailed, and benefit-oriented descriptions that naturally incorporate keywords and answer potential customer questions. This also helps avoid duplicate content issues.
Image Optimization is another vital on-page element. High-quality images are essential for sales, but large files can slow down your site. I compress images without sacrificing quality and always use descriptive Alt Text. This helps search engines understand your images and improves accessibility.
Now, let’s dive into Technical SEO, which ensures your Shopify store is crawlable and indexable by search engines. Site Speed is paramount. Google prioritizes fast-loading sites, especially with Core Web Vitals. I regularly check my store’s speed using Google PageSpeed Insights and optimize themes, apps, and images to improve load times.
Mobile Responsiveness isn’t just a nice-to-have; it’s a must-have. Most of my customers browse on mobile devices. I ensure my Shopify theme is fully responsive, providing a seamless experience across all screen sizes. Google’s mobile-first indexing means this directly impacts your rankings.
Your URL Structure should be clean, simple, and keyword-rich. Shopify generally does a good job here, but I always customize product and collection URLs to be descriptive and include relevant keywords, avoiding long, messy strings of characters.
Sitemaps and Robots.txt files are like maps for search engines. Shopify automatically generates a sitemap, but I always ensure it’s submitted to Google Search Console. I also check my robots.txt file to ensure important pages aren’t accidentally blocked from crawling.
Structured Data (Schema Markup) helps search engines understand the context of your content. For an e-commerce store, this means marking up product information (price, availability, reviews), which can lead to rich snippets in search results, making your listings stand out.
One common challenge for Shopify stores is Duplicate Content, especially with product variants or pagination. I use canonical tags to tell search engines which version of a page is the ‘master’ version, preventing penalties for duplicate content.
Moving beyond your store, Off-Page SEO is about building authority and trust. Backlinks are still a major ranking factor. I focus on earning high-quality backlinks from reputable websites in my niche, rather than chasing quantity. Guest blogging, creating valuable content, and outreach are my go-to strategies.
Content Marketing, particularly through a blog, is an excellent way to earn backlinks and attract informational searchers. I create helpful articles, guides, and comparisons related to my products, establishing my store as an expert in its field.
While not a direct ranking factor, a strong Social Media Presence can indirectly boost your SEO. It drives traffic to your site, increases brand visibility, and can lead to shares and mentions that signal authority to search engines.
For businesses with a physical presence or serving a specific local area, Local SEO is vital. I optimize my Google My Business profile with accurate information, photos, and customer reviews to appear in local search results and map packs.
Shopify’s built-in SEO features are a great starting point. The platform allows you to edit title tags, meta descriptions, and URLs easily. I leverage these native capabilities to their fullest before considering third-party apps.
However, for more advanced features, I often turn to Shopify SEO apps. Tools like ‘Plug-in SEO’ or ‘SEO Manager’ can help identify issues, optimize images, and even manage broken links, saving me a lot of time and effort.
The blog functionality within Shopify is incredibly powerful for content marketing. I use it to publish articles that target long-tail keywords, answer customer questions, and provide value, which in turn drives organic traffic and builds authority.
Looking ahead to 2025 and beyond, I’m paying close attention to E-E-A-T (Experience, Expertise, Authoritativeness, Trustworthiness). Google increasingly rewards content from real people with demonstrable experience. I ensure my brand’s story, customer reviews, and transparent policies reflect these qualities.
AI in Search is rapidly evolving. Understanding user intent will become even more critical as search engines use AI to provide direct answers. I focus on creating comprehensive content that anticipates user questions and provides clear, concise answers.
Video SEO and visual search are also on my radar. Optimizing product videos for YouTube and ensuring images are easily searchable will become increasingly important as visual content dominates online interactions.
Ultimately, User Experience (UX) is becoming an undeniable ranking factor. A fast, intuitive, and enjoyable shopping experience keeps visitors on your site longer, reduces bounce rates, and signals to search engines that your site is valuable.
This comprehensive checklist covers the essential steps I take to ensure my Shopify store is optimized for search engines. It’s an ongoing process, not a one-time fix, but the rewards of consistent effort are immense.
I regularly monitor my rankings, traffic, and conversions using Google Analytics and Search Console. The SEO landscape is always changing, so continuous learning and adaptation are key to staying ahead.
What do you think about this article? I’d love to hear your thoughts and any SEO strategies you’ve found particularly effective for your Shopify store. Your insights help us all grow.
By following these steps, you’ll be well on your way to driving more organic traffic, increasing sales, and building a sustainable e-commerce business in 2025 and beyond. Happy optimizing!